Not sure about the rest of the country, but here in California at AUTOZONE & OREILLYS, you can get a VW automatic transaxle "self-supporting" starter, p/n 16300 for $34.99 / 16.00 core @ Autozone or $39.99 / 16.00 core @ O'Reilly's!!!
That's a fantastic price for such a great starter!!! You don't use the "starter bushing" that's in the bellhousing with it, because the starter's drive has a "self-supporting bearing"!!! They produce quite a bit more torque too!!!
Most places want $75.00 to over a $100.00 for these!!!
They are a really great replacement for the regular Type 1 starter!!!
